SpineSource, Inc.

SpineSource, Inc.

17826 Edison Ave., Chesterfield, MO 63005, US

SpineSource is commencing the U.S. launch of the CATAMARAN™ SIJ Fusion System, patented and manufactured by Tenon Medical, Inc. (Los Gatos, CA). The titanium CATAMARAN™ SIJ engages the ilium and sacrum via a posteroinferior approach with two fenestrated pontoons joined by an osteotome bridge spanning the joint.  It's pontoons and bridge are packed with autograft harvested off the drill bit used to prepare the joint. Just one implant is required. This posteroinferior approach targets the dense aspect of the joint. It's entry point, angle and trajectory point away from critical neural and vascular structures.
